Zillow has published a graph on how many homeowners have “negative equity,” or owe more than their home’s value. Not all these home owners are in touble; but the numbers are instructive.

As you can see, the downpayment rquirements after 2007 became far more stringent, no doubt due to the sub prime crisis. Negative equity started to rise in 2004 before the market peaked; that really tells us how much the bubble was inflated by bad loans.
